  • Target Learner

    The target learner is a student who has limited professional experience, not just in a career field of interest, but also in the skills and knowledge necessary to search for, apply to, network, and interview for an internship.  

    This includes undergraduate juniors and seniors, first-generation college students, and non-traditional students.

  • Learning Objective

    Given a sample internship role, module participants will differentiate between situational and behavioral interview questions, apply the STAR method in their response, and assess their responses for completeness.
